What should I consider before purchasing a fridge?
When acquiring a refrigerator, consider the size of your cooking area, your spending plan, and the important features you require, such as energy effectiveness, storage capacity, and style (top-freezer uk, side-by-side, or French door).
2. Are there any guarantees on fridges?
Most new fridges included a maker's service warranty, covering problems. Prolonged service warranties may likewise be available for buy from merchants.
3. Should I purchase brand-new or used?
The choice depends upon your budget plan and requirements. New refrigerators offer guarantees and energy performance, while used ones can conserve cash however do not have warranties.
4. Can I work out prices?
Yes, especially at regional retailers and appliance stores. It's always worth asking if they can provide a much better offer.
5. How do I determine for a fridge?
Measure the height, width, and depth of the space where the refrigerator will go, considering door swings and clearance for ventilation.
